Amend HB 3035 by adding new Sections to read as follows:                     
	SECTION ____.  Section 36.002, Water Code, is amended to read 
as follows:    
	Sec. 36.002.  OWNERSHIP OF GROUNDWATER.  The ownership and 
rights of the owners of the land and their lessees and assigns in 
groundwater are hereby recognized, and nothing in this code shall 
be construed as depriving or divesting the owners or their lessees 
and assigns of the ownership or rights, except as those rights may 
be limited or altered by rules promulgated by a district.  A rule 
promulgated by a district may not discriminate against owners of 
land or their lessees and assigns whose land is enrolled or 
participating in a federal conservation reserve program.
	SECTION ____.  Section 36.101(a), Water Code, is amended to 
read as follows: 
	(a)  A district may make and enforce rules, including rules 
limiting groundwater production based on tract size or the spacing 
of wells, to provide for conserving, preserving, protecting, and 
recharging of the groundwater or of a groundwater reservoir or its 
subdivisions in order to control subsidence, prevent degradation of 
water quality, or prevent waste of groundwater and to carry out the 
powers and duties provided by this chapter.  During the rulemaking 
process the board shall consider all groundwater uses and needs and 
shall develop rules that [which] are fair and impartial and do not 
discriminate between land in production and land enrolled or 
participating in a federal conservation reserve program.
	SECTION ____.  Section 36.113, Water Code, is amended by 
adding Subsection (h) to read as follows:
	(h)  In issuing a permit for an existing or historic use, a 
district may not discriminate against land or wells on land 
enrolled or participating in a federal conservation reserve 
program.  If a district adopts rules related to the protection of 
existing or historic use, any land in a federal conservation 
reserve program shall be treated as having an existing and historic 
use.
	SECTION ____. (a)  Except as provided by Subsection (b) of 
this section, the change in law made by this Act to Section 36.002, 
Section 36.101(a), and Section 36.113, Water Code, applies to all 
rules adopted by a groundwater conservation district before, on or 
after the effective date of this Act.
	(b)  The changes in law made by this Act to Section 36.002, 
Section 36.101(a), and Section 36.113, Water Code, does not apply 
to rules adopted by the Edwards Aquifer Authority.
